Do you want to be part of the UK's Carbon Neutral future? we are looking for dynamic and passionate individuals to work as Supplier Risk Mangers in the Procurement Centre of Excellence team of this exciting programme. You will come from a Public Sector or Utilities Procurement background and have worked in supplier risk on major transformation projects.

The Supplier Risk Manager will be responsible for designing, implementing, and managing standard operating procedures (SOPs) related to supplier risk management.

Key Skills -

  • Proven experience in designing, implementing, and managing standard operating procedures (SOPs) for supplier risk management.
  • Prior experience in the energy sector, preferably within the public sector, is mandatory.
  • Strong knowledge of public sector procurement regulations and compliance requirements.
  • Excellent understanding of supplier risk management principles, methodologies, and best practices.
  • Familiarity with relevant industry standards, regulations, and frameworks related to supplier risk management in the energy sector.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to assess and mitigate supplier-related risks effectively.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ills to collaborate with internal and external stakeholders. Ability to influence senior stakeholders to take action.
  • Ability to work independently, prioritize tasks, and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
  • Professional certifications in procurement, risk management, or related fields are desirable

Key responsibilities -

  • Develop and implement risk mitigation strategies and contingency plans to minimise the impact of supplier-related risks.
  • Monitor and evaluate supplier performance and compliance with contractual obligations and service level agreements.
  • Design and develop comprehensive standard operating procedures (SOPs) for supplier risk management, ensuring alignment with industry best practices, regulatory requirements, and organizational objectives.
  • Implement and oversee the execution of SOPs to effectively identify, assess, and mitigate supplier-related risks across the organization.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including procurement, legal, and compliance, to ensure the integration of supplier risk management practices into overall organizational processes.
  • Conduct thorough supplier risk assessments, evaluating financial stability and compliance with regulations
  • Stay updated on industry trends, emerging risks, and regulatory changes related to supplier risk management in the energy sector.
  • Provide guidance and training to internal stakeholders on supplier risk management processes, procedures, and best practices.
  • Collaborate with external stakeholders, such as regulatory authorities and industry associations, to stay informed about industry standards and best practices.
